thanks for whoever recommended ms. john soda live. i went to see them last night. the instrumentation was a good, idiosyncratic mix - laptop, live drums, hohner clavinet through fx, two bass guitars and sometimes a little keyboard. and of course stefanie's vocals, sometimes sweet little girl and sometimes like a railing kim gordon/kim deal hybrid. for their encore they did an 80's cover song they'd done with b. fleischmann. anyone know what that is and where to find it? i couldn't understand her through most of the show. d. -- http://www.chthonicstreams.com http://www.dreamintodust.com --------------------------------------------------------------------- To unsubscribe, e-mail: idm-unsubscribe@hyperreal.org For additional commands, e-mail: idm-help@hyperreal.org

I guess that would be the cover of Slowdive's "Here She Comes" off the "Blue Skied An' Clear" compilation that came out on Morr last year; it's a whole load of Slowdive covers by the usual Morr suspects. :) -- Kurt Bernhard Pruenner --- Haendelstrasse 17 --- 4020 Linz --- Austria .......It might be written "Mindfuck", but it's spelt "L-A-I-N"....... np: Wighnomy Bros. + Robag Wruhme - Bodyrock (Schaffelfieber 2 comp.) --------------------------------------------------------------------- To unsubscribe, e-mail: idm-unsubscribe@hyperreal.org For additional commands, e-mail: idm-help@hyperreal.org
